In the RGB color model, hex triplet #d16106 has decimal index of: 13721862, is composed of 82% red, 38% green and 2.4% blue.
#d16106 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 18% black.
#cc6600 is the closest web-safe color to #d16106.

In color theory, a color scheme is the choice of colors used in design.
Analogous colors
They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
